GameShell: um "jogo" para ensinar o shell Unix


Ensinar alunos do primeiro ano da universidade ou do ensino médio a usar um shell Unix nem sempre é a tarefa mais fácil ou divertida. O GameShell foi criado como uma ferramenta para ajudar os alunos da Université Savoie Mont Blanc a interagir com um shell real , de uma forma que incentiva o aprendizado e, ao mesmo tempo, proporciona diversão. A ideia original, de Rodolphe Lepigre, era executar uma sessão bash padrão com um arquivo de configuração apropriado que definisse "missões" que seriam "verificadas" para progredir no jogo. 

GameShell está disponível em inglês, francês e italiano. Fique à vontade para nos enviar seus comentários, perguntas ou sugestões abrindo issues ou enviando pull requests .






Saiba mais no github do projeto

0 Comentários

Lei Felca e o Linux: O Código Aberto é Inimigo da Proteção Digital?

Com a chegada da Lei Felca (ECA Digital) em março de 2026, abriu-se um debate acalorado no Brasil: sistemas operacionais abertos, como o Linux, poderiam ser banidos ou restringidos por "facilitarem" o acesso de menores a conteúdos impróprios? Muitos argumentam que a liberdade do root é um risco. Como especialista e entusiasta da computação, eu digo o contrário: O Linux é, tecnicamente, o sistema mais preparado para garantir a conformidade legal sem sacrificar a privacidade. O Mito da "Falta de Controle" A crítica comum é que, por ser aberto, qualquer um pode burlar filtros. No entanto, no Linux, temos ferramentas que o Windows e o macOS sequer oferecem com a mesma granularidade: Módulos PAM (Pluggable Authentication Modules): Podemos criar travas de login no nível do sistema que exigem biometria ou tokens oficiais (como o Gov.br) antes mesmo da interface gráfica carregar. Kernel Namespaces: É possível isolar o navegador de um menor em uma "bolha" de rede (...